SCANDAGRA LITHUANIA is an agribusiness and organic/conventional grain trading company with a turnover of 696M euros in 2022. The company works responsibly in these areas: - Trading of grain, rape, and other cultures; - Trading and sales of organic grain, beans, peas, and other cultures; - Grain laboratory in Klaipeda port (MIT); - Sales of fertilizers, plant protection products, microelements, and seeds; - Fertilizer packaging; - Complex solutions for sustainable and effective farming; - Headquarter located in Kaunas, regional offices in Kėdainiai, Šakiai, Radviliškis, Biržai, Kretinga, Joniškis, Pasvalys, Krekenava; - Grain elevators and intake points in Kėdainiai and Šakiai, grain facilities in Klaipėda port. SCANDAGRA LITHUANIA was founded in 2006 as a part of SCANDAGRA GROUP, jointly owned by the largest Swedish cooperative LANTMANNEN, and Danish cooperative DLG.
